Title: Jihyun Min: Innovator in Quantum Dot Technology
Introduction
Jihyun Min is a prominent inventor based in Seoul, South Korea, with an impressive portfolio of 35 patents to his name. His research primarily focuses on advancements in quantum dot technology, contributing significantly to the field of semiconductors and electronic devices.
Latest Patents
Among his latest innovations, Jihyun Min has developed patents related to quantum dots, including a production method and electronic devices that incorporate these advancements. One of his notable patents describes a quantum dot featuring a semiconductor nanocrystal core and shell, which does not incorporate cadmium and achieves maximum photoluminescence in the green light wavelength region. This breakthrough includes specifications like a full width at half maximum (FWHM) peak of less than 50 nanometers and a specific wavelength difference between the photoluminescence peak and the first absorption peak.
Additionally, he has patented a core-shell quantum dot which consists of first semiconductor nanocrystals with zinc, selenium, and tellurium. This novel quantum dot maintains high purity by avoiding cadmium, with defined mole ratios that improve its performance in electronic devices. Remarkably, it exhibits quantum efficiency of over 30%, making it suitable for applications in display technology and electroluminescent devices.
Career Highlights
Jihyun Min has worked with renowned organizations, including Samsung Electronics Co., Ltd. and The Governing Council of the University of Toronto. His contributions to these institutions have helped pave the way for advancements in semiconductor technology and electronic applications.
Collaborations
Throughout his career, Jihyun Min has collaborated with talented professionals in his field. Notable colleagues include Eun Joo Jang and Yong Wook Kim, who have contributed to various research projects and patent developments alongside him.
